    Discover more about Shoe Tree

    Nestled in the heart of Nu'uuli in the Western District, the Shoe Tree is more than just a quirky attraction; it’s a testament to local culture and creativity. This tree, festooned with an eclectic array of shoes, tells a myriad of stories, each pair representing the wishes, dreams, and journeys of the locals and visitors alike. The vibrant colors and styles of the shoes create a captivating sight, making it a favorite spot for photography enthusiasts and curious tourists seeking to capture the essence of this unique landmark. The history behind the Shoe Tree is rich with local traditions. It is believed that throwing a pair of shoes onto the branches symbolizes the letting go of past burdens or the marking of a significant life event. As you stroll around, you'll find shoes hung in the branches, some placed with care, while others appear to have been tossed in a moment of celebration. This living gallery of footwear serves as a reminder of the community's spirit and the memories that connect people to this spot. Visiting the Shoe Tree is an experience that offers more than just visual delight; it invites you to engage with the local culture and lore. Take your time to explore the surrounding area, where you can enjoy the natural beauty of the landscape that complements this whimsical structure. The best times to visit are during the golden hours of sunrise or sunset, when the light casts a magical glow on the scene, enhancing its charm. Bring your camera and perhaps a pair of shoes to contribute to this ever-growing tapestry of stories.
